Role Summary

Rivian is building one of the most reliable, high-performance fast charging networks in the country, the Rivian Adventure Network (RAN). As an Associate on the Transaction Management team, you will play a critical role in advancing site deals across your region, ensuring projects move from initial alignment through execution with speed and precision.

This role partners closely with the Regional Manager, focusing on deal execution, organization, and cross-functional coordination. You will help translate pipeline into progress by keeping transactions on track, stakeholders aligned, and details tightly managed.

The Rivian Adventure Network is more than infrastructure, it’s a critical part of the ownership experience and a key driver of EV adoption.

In this role, your ability to bring structure, clarity, and momentum to each deal will directly impact how quickly and effectively charging sites are delivered. You are a key force behind turning strategy into reality.

Responsibilities

Drive Transaction Execution

  • Support the Regional Manager in advancing site deals from LOI through lease execution
  • Coordinate internal and external stakeholders to maintain deal velocity and hit key milestones
  • Track critical dates, approvals, and dependencies across multiple active transactions

Manage Deal Process & Documentation

  • Prepare, organize, and manage transaction documents including LOIs, leases, easements, and amendments
  • Partner closely with Legal to facilitate redlines and ensure alignment across all parties
  • Maintain clean, accurate, and accessible records for all deal-related materials

Own Pipeline Tracking & Visibility

  • Maintain a dynamic, highly organized tracker of sites, partnerships, and deal status within the region
  • Ensure real-time accuracy of pipeline data to support reporting, forecasting, and approvals
  • Provide clear visibility into deal progress, risks, and timing

Cross-Functional Coordination

  • Partner closely with GTM, Business Development, Design, Engineering (EOR), Construction, Legal, Finance, and Operations to ensure alignment from site acquisition through delivery as well as programmatic improvements and partnerships.
  • Help gather and organize inputs required for deal approvals and project progression
  • Support smooth handoffs from transaction execution into development and delivery

Support Partner & Stakeholder Communication

  • Act as a day-to-day point of contact for landlords and partners throughout the transaction process
  • Coordinate meetings, follow-ups, and information requests
  • Ensure a responsive and professional experience for all external stakeholders

Identify Risks & Maintain Momentum

  • Proactively identify risks, bottlenecks, and gaps across transactions
  • Follow up persistently to resolve open items and keep deals moving forward
  • Partner with the Regional Manager to problem-solve and drive alignment

Execute with Discipline

  • Operate with strong attention to detail and accountability across all transactions
  • Manage multiple deals simultaneously without losing clarity or control
  • Bring structure and organization to a fast-moving, evolving pipeline

Qualifications

  • 3-6 years of experience in real estate transactions, deal coordination, paralegal work, or related fields
  • Strong organizational and project management skills with high attention to detail
  • Experience managing multiple deals or projects simultaneously
  • Familiarity with commercial real estate documents (leases, easements, LOIs) preferred
  • Excellent communication skills and ability to coordinate across diverse stakeholders
  • Ability to operate in a fast-paced environment with a high degree of ownership
  • Strong ownership mindset: you anticipate needs and take action without waiting
  • Detail-oriented with a bias toward execution and follow-through

Pay Disclosure

The salary range for this role is USD 98500 - 123100 for California based applicants. This is the lowest to highest salary we in good faith believe we would pay for this role at the time of this posting. An employee’s position within the salary range will be based on several factors including, but not limited to, specific competencies, relevant education, qualifications, certifications, experience, skills, geographic location, shift, and organizational needs.

The successful candidate may be eligible for annual performance bonus and equity awards.

We offer a comprehensive package of benefits for full-time and part-time employees, their spouse or domestic partner, and children up to age 26, including but not limited to paid vacation, paid sick leave, and a competitive portfolio of insurance benefits including life, medical, dental, vision, short-term disability insurance, and long-term disability insurance to eligible employees. You may also have the opportunity to participate in Rivian’s 401(k) Plan and Employee Stock Purchase Program if you meet certain eligibility requirements. Full-time employee coverage is effective on their first day of employment. Part-time employee coverage is effective the first of the month following 90 days of employment.
